How does a mechanical wave travel through a medium

Answer:

Mechanical waves tend to travel in matter through oscillations or vibrations of matter. Hence, mechanical waves need a medium to be transferred.

Energy is given to the matter in the from of an input in which mechanical waves are to be observed. As an output, the mechanical waves travel through the medium until all the energy in the waves is transferred to oscillations.

Example of mechanical waves includes the sound waves.
